    BLACKFIRE Total Trim & Tire Sealant - Review

    For this review, I'm going to share my experience applying BLACKFIRE’s brand-new Total Trim & Tire Sealant:



    From AG's product page for BLACKFIRE’s Total Trim & Tire Sealant:
    "Restores, protects, and enhances exterior trim of any color!
    BLACKFIRE Total Trim & Tire Sealant is the solution to an issue that plagues almost every vehicle manufactured in the last 30 years – dull, faded, and discolored plastic exterior trim. This thick, gel-like formula penetrates deep into the pores of plastic, rubber, and vinyl exterior trim, restoring the finish to factory-new condition. A traditional trim dressing might last a week or two if you’re lucky; BLACKFIRE Total Trim & Tire Sealant provides MONTHS of durable protection. Use it on tires as a long-lasting, waterproof dressing!"
    Prior to applying TT&TS to my wife’s 2012 Subaru Impreza, I:

    • Washed the car with DP’s Power Wash,(Review here)
    • Prepped the trim pieces with Detailer’s Pro Series Cleanse-All Exterior Cleaner.
    • Thoroughly scrubbed the tires cleaned with Tuff Shine Tire Cleaner

    TT&TS instructions seem simple enough:



    Surfaces clean, cool and dry, check check and check. Apply a nickel-sized amount to applicator, check:



    TT&TS has a thick non-runny gel like consistency. The color reminds me of blueberry yogurt. It has no noticeable odor. Even though the directions don't call for it, I still gave the bottle a quick shake before use.

    TT&TS on trim:

    While applying to trim, TT&TS spreads very easily. I did need to buff off a little excess so scale back your nickel to a dime size or smaller amount when needed. The results are excellent as demonstrated by this 50/50 shot:




    Close up:



    For a 2 year old garage kept car, I wasn’t expecting to see such a clear difference in treated vs untreated surfaces but TT&TS clearly restored the trim to a much darker state.


    TT&TS on tires:

    Again, application is fairly straight forward with the included poly foam applicator. However, TT&TS does get caught in textured surfaces:



    As a way to deal with this, I used my trusty tire dressing applicator brush and very slowly brush the excess product up and out of the textured areas. This helps avoid TT&TS fling onto the paint:



    Brushed:



    Once the whole tire is brushed, a quick wipe with the dry side of the poly foam applicator further evens out the application.

    After waiting a short time TT&TS is dry and ready for a 50/50 shot:




    Looking from the top down:



    Again, TT&TS preformed well leaving the tires with an even semi-gloss deep black. For good measure I added a second coating of TT&TS for longer lasting protection.


    Conclusion:

    On smooth trim surfaces, BLACKFIRE Total Trim & Tire Sealant does what it claims. It's easy to use and darkens the surface applied to with only minor buffing required. On tires it also does what it claims, however with textured surfaces, make sure you have a brush handy to even out the initial poly foam application. This isn’t being critical of TT&TS, I’ve had the same issue with UTTG+ on textured tire surfaces as well.


    Long term durability is yet to be confirmed however I'm planning on updating this thread with observations over the coming months.
